This book delves into the history of the Protestant Reformation in the Saintonge and Aunis regions of France following the Revocation of the Edict of Nantes in 1685. The author examines the efforts of the Catholic Church and the French government to eradicate Protestantism in the region, and the resistance of the Huguenots in the face of persecution. The book explores the various methods used to suppress Protestantism, including the destruction of temples, the exile of pastors, and the forced conversion of the population. It also examines the resilience of the Huguenot community, who continued to practice their faith in secret and eventually re-established their churches after the Revocation. The book offers a detailed account of the struggle between the French state and the Huguenots, providing valuable insights into the history of religious persecution and the enduring power of religious faith.
